CobbleTooHot

CobbleTooHot is a tiny “bridge” mod that lets Cobblemon Pokémon affect Tough As Nails temperature when they’re near a player.

Want a Charizard to feel hotter than a Charmander? Or an Articuno to chill the air more than an Abomasnow? This mod lets you do that with a simple config.

What It Does

  • Scans for nearby Cobblemon PokemonEntity around each player.
  • Applies a temperature influence based on either:
    • Per-species config (perPokemon), or
    • Optional per-type fallback (perType) if a species isn’t listed.
  • Feeds into Tough As Nails’ player temperature modifiers system.

TAN temperature is still discrete (ICY, COLD, NEUTRAL, WARM, HOT) and still changes over time (TAN’s delays/configs still apply).

Requirements

  • Minecraft 1.21.1
  • Tough As Nails (required)
  • Cobblemon (optional, but you’ll want it for… Pokémon)

Config

Config path:

  • config/CobbleTooHot/config.json

Example:

{
  "enabled": true,
  "radiusBlocks": 8.0,
  "maxTotalShift": 4,
  "updateIntervalTicks": 20,
  "perPokemon": {
    "cobblemon:charizard": "HOT",
    "cobblemon:charmander": "WARM",
    "cobblemon:articuno": "ICY",
    "cobblemon:abomasnow": "COLD"
  },
  "perType": {
    "fire": "HOT",
    "ice": "ICY"
  }
}

Notes:

  • perPokemon values are TAN levels: ICY | COLD | NEUTRAL | WARM | HOT
  • perType is optional. Keys are Cobblemon type showdown IDs (e.g. fire, ice, water).
  • Dual-types use an average between the two type deltas (so Fire+Ice tends toward neutral unless you tune your perType mapping).
  • maxTotalShift caps how strong the combined effect can be (prevents “stack 30 Pokémon” situations).
  • updateIntervalTicks throttles scans (default 20 = once per second).

Messages (Optional)

Messages path:

  • config/CobbleTooHot/messages.json

This controls the text around placeholders. Some placeholders are intentionally hard-colored in code (so the temperature label stays consistent).

Default keys:

  • reloadSuccess
  • statusTemp (uses {temperature})
  • statusLocate (uses {count})
  • statusLocateLine (uses {species}, {count}, {temperature})

Color codes supported in messages:

  • Legacy & codes (ex: &a, &e, &l, &r)
  • Hex colors: &#RRGGBB
  • Escape a literal ampersand with &&

Commands

  • /cobbletoohot status
    • Shows your current TAN temperature and nearby configured Pokémon influences.
  • /cobbletoohot reload (perm 2)
    • Reloads config.json + messages.json.
  • /cobbletoohot debug (perm 2)
    • Extra info for troubleshooting (registration, computed shifts, etc.).

Performance

This mod does an entity query in a radius around each player, then reflects species/type info from nearby Pokémon.

If you expect a lot of Pokémon around players, keep radiusBlocks modest and increase updateIntervalTicks (e.g. 20–40).
